Coco Mademoiselle Eau de Parfum Intense is a sophisticated and intense fragrance for women, launched by Chanel in 2018. This fragrance was created by Olivier Polge, the in-house perfumer of Chanel, and is designed to be a more powerful and richer version of the original Coco Mademoiselle fragrance.

The scent of Coco Mademoiselle Eau de Parfum Intense is a sensual and luxurious blend of citrus, floral, and woody notes. The top notes are Sicilian orange, Calabrian bergamot, and lemon, which provide a fresh and vibrant opening to the fragrance. The heart of the perfume is composed of jasmine, rose, and patchouli, which add a floral and earthy touch. The base notes of vanilla, tonka bean, and white musk give a warm and sensual finish to the scent.

Coco Mademoiselle Eau de Parfum Intense is a bold and long-lasting fragrance that's perfect for evening events and special occasions. It has a powerful and intense aroma, which means that you can wear it confidently and make a statement wherever you go.

What is the difference between Eau de Toilette (EDT), Eau de Parfum (EDP), and Parfum?

The difference lies in the concentration of perfume oil, which affects how long the scent lasts:

  • Eau de Toilette (EDT): Contains 5-15% perfume oil. It is lighter, fresher, and typically lasts around 3 to 5 hours.
  • Eau de Parfum (EDP): Contains 15-20% perfume oil. It is richer and generally lasts anywhere from 5 to 8 hours on the skin.
  • Parfum (Extrait de Parfum): Contains 20-30% perfume oil. This is the most concentrated and longest-lasting form, often staying on the skin for up to 24 hours.
How can I make my perfume last longer?

To maximize your fragrance's longevity, apply it directly to your pulse points (wrists, neck, inner elbows, and behind the ears). Hydrated skin holds scent better, so try applying an unscented lotion before spraying. Finally, avoid rubbing your wrists together after applying, as this breaks down the fragrance molecules and causes the top notes to fade faster.

Why does a perfume smell different on me than it does on someone else?

A fragrance interacts uniquely with your personal body chemistry. Factors like your skin's pH level, diet, body temperature, and natural oils can slightly alter how the notes develop, making the scent truly unique to you!

How should I store my perfume to keep it fresh?

Perfumes should be kept away from direct sunlight, heat, and humidity, as these can degrade the fragrance oils over time. The best place to store your perfume is in a cool, dark, and dry place—like a drawer, a closet, or in its original box. Avoid keeping them in the bathroom, where temperature and humidity fluctuate.

What do "Top," "Heart," and "Base" notes mean?

Fragrances are built in three layers:

  • Top Notes: The initial, immediate scent you smell when you first spray the perfume. They are usually light and evaporate quickly (within 15-30 minutes).
  • Heart (Middle) Notes: The core of the fragrance that emerges once the top notes fade. These form the main character of the perfume.
  • Base Notes: The rich, heavy ingredients that linger on your skin for hours after the top and heart notes have evaporated.
Does perfume expire?

While perfumes don't have a strict expiration date like food, they can degrade over time. If stored correctly (away from heat and light), an unopened bottle can last for years. Once opened, most perfumes perform best when used within 3 to 5 years. If the color changes drastically or it smells sour, it may be time to replace it.
